CHPP-9 is a power plant located in the city of Angarsk, Irkutsk region. It provides process steam of various parameters, heat and electric power to the industrial sites belonging to the city's backbone facility, the Angarsk Petrochemical Company, as well as to the local population.

Main parameters:

  • Installed power capacity: 540 MW
  • Installed heat capacity: 2,402.5 Gcal/h
  • Fuel: coal

The construction of the CHPP at the Angarsk Oil Refinery began in July 1958. Phase I was commissioned in 1969. In the following years, the plant was developed and retrofitted to maintain high reliability and efficiency.

From 2005 up to the present day, automatic process control systems have been installed on all 11 boiler units, four heating-water converter plants and two turbine units. The turbines were also extensively upgraded, resulting in a significant increase in the capacity of both individual turbine units and the entire plant.

Since 2013, the installed capacity of CHPP-9 has increased by 30 MW, reaching an all-time high of 540 MW. This makes the plant the second largest in terms of electrical power capacity in the region, behind only CHPP-10 and the Novo-Irkutsk CHPP. However, when it comes to generating heat, CHPP-9 is the leader in the region.
